Social responsibility
We apply our legal expertise where it can make a real difference. Since 2018, we have partnered with Pro Bono Connect, a platform that connects social organisations and law firms around legal issues with a social or human rights impact.
Through this collaboration, we support organisations that serve the public interest but do not always have access to legal expertise. In doing so, we help improve access to justice in a way that is practical, accessible and meaningful.
Local and social engagement
Our engagement starts close to home. We create opportunities for people who face barriers to the labour market, including through our collaboration with UW.
At the same time, we invest in local initiatives. We participate in the Municipality of Utrecht’s social return programme and work with social enterprises and sheltered workshops. A good example is our long-standing partnership with Reinaerde, which has been preparing our Christmas hampers for many years.
We also work closely with Utrecht University. Together, we established the Utrecht Law Clinic, where law students gain hands-on experience while supporting start-ups and scale-ups in the region with legal advice and litigation support. This is always done under the supervision of university lecturers and our own legal professionals.
Sustainable business practices
EcoVadis certification
In 2025, VBK was awarded EcoVadis certification. This recognises the steps we are taking to embed sustainability and responsibility in our organisation.
EcoVadis assesses organisations on themes such as the environment, ethics, labour rights and sustainable procurement. It confirms that we combine legal expertise with a strong sense of responsibility.
We continue to build on this by reducing our environmental footprint, promoting diversity and inclusion, and making conscious choices in how we operate.
Mobility
We actively encourage sustainable travel. Our people are supported in using public transport, cycling or driving electric vehicles.
At the same time, our digital workplace enables flexible working, making it easier to work from home and to travel outside peak hours.
